What is a bridge loan and when is it ideal for residential investors?
A bridge loan is a short-term, asset-backed loan designed to "bridge" the financial gap between the purchase of a new property and the sale of an existing one, or while an investor arranges long-term financing or completes a rehabilitation project. It's ideal for residential investors who need quick capital for time-sensitive acquisitions, fix & flip projects, or when they want to avoid contingencies on a new purchase by leveraging equity from an unsold property.

Do you require an appraisal for residential bridge loans?
To expedite the process and align with the fast nature of bridge financing, we often utilize BPOs (Broker's Price Opinions) or conduct our own internal valuations based on current market comparables and our extensive real estate experience. This streamlined approach allows us to close loans faster than traditional lenders who rely on full, time-consuming appraisals.
What are the typical terms and exit strategies for a bridge loan?
Our residential bridge loans typically have terms ranging from 6 to 24 months, designed to be short-term solutions. Common exit strategies include selling the improved property (for fix & flip), refinancing into a conventional long-term mortgage, or securing permanent financing once a project is stabilized or an existing property is sold.
